Tubes and Perforated Tubes Electrodepositing nickel non-adherently all over the curved surface of a cylinder, and then sliding off the coating, produces a tubular nickel product. Some tubes manufactured in this way are plain, but most are perforated. They are used industrially for screen printing textiles, carpets and wall paper . [Pg.542]

The toxic pollutants present in raw wastewaters from tire and inner tube manufacturing operations are volatile organic pollutants that are used as degreasing agents in tire production. These toxic pollutants (methylene chloride, toluene, trichloroethylene) were found to be reduced to insignihcant levels across sedimentation ponds. [Pg.575]

Personal 8-h TWA measurements taken in 1978 and 1979 in companies where acrylonitrile-butadiene-styrene moulding operations were conducted showed levels of < 0.05-1.9 mg/nr (Burroughs, 1979 Belanger Elesh, 1980 Ruhe Jannerfeldt, 1980). In a polybutadiene rubber warehouse, levels of 0.003 ppm [0.007 mg/m ] were found in area samples area and personal samples taken in tyre plants found 0.007-0.05 ppm [0.016-0.11 mg/m ] (Rubber Manufacturers Association, 1984). In a tyre and tube manufacturing plant in the United States in 1975, a cutter man/Banbmy operator was reported to have been exposed to butadiene at 2.1 ppm [4.6 mg/m ] (personal 6-h sample) (Ropert, 1976). [Pg.124]

In the tubular furnace of the steam reforming section, two elements are extremely important for performance the catalyst activity and heat transfer through the walls of the reformer tubes, which strongly influence each other. Because of problems with both in the early days, catalyst makers blamed contractors for using excessive heat fluxes, which caused deterioration of the catalysts by sintering and chemical changes. It is not possible to give a general correlation for the coefficient hf covering all types of fins and fin dimensions. Design data should be obtained from the tube manufacturers for the particular type of tube to be used.
